EDITORS COMMENTS
In this print titled "Illegal street trader Kit is on the move to evade police on 31st January 1981" we are transported back to the vibrant streets of 1980s UK. The image captures a bustling scene, with a medium-sized group of people from various age ranges and occupations gathered around a barrow filled with an assortment of fresh fruits. This snapshot offers us a glimpse into the world of small business and street traders that were an integral part of UK social history during this era. Kit, the central figure in this photograph, exudes determination as he navigates through the crowd while evading police presence. His quick movements and strategic thinking reflect the challenges faced by these illegal street traders who often had to outsmart authorities in order to sustain their livelihoods.
